Molly Dunlevy, Teacher

Melinda Bond Molly Dunlevy has over 20 years of teaching experience. She earned her undergraduate degree from Oregon State University in 1999 and her Master of Arts in Teaching from Pacific University in 2000. Her past experience includes teaching in the Beaverton School District as a full time classroom teacher as well as the Canby School District as a substitute teacher.

She and her husband live in the Willamette Valley with their two children. In her free time, Molly enjoys spending time with her family and friends, reading, organizing, attending sporting events, camping, paddle-boarding, taking walks with her dog and exploring new places.

Molly is a passionate life-long learner and seeks opportunities to continually learn and grow. She is
accommodating, patient, adaptable, relationship-based, and enthusiastic. Building strong relationships with her students and their families is incredibly important to her.
